In Person Kick Off Meeting In Ireland

We are proud to officially launch the CirculYOUNG project in Roscommon, Ireland—an exciting initiative funded by the European Social Fund (ESF) that aims to equip young migrants, particularly those not in education, employment, or training (NEETs), with essential skills in the circular economy and entrepreneurship.

A Collaborative Effort for Youth Empowerment

In December 2024, our team held a productive meeting with project partners in Roscommon, laying the groundwork for an innovative program that will:

  • Provide hands-on training in sustainable business practices and circular economy principles

  • Foster entrepreneurial mindsets among participants

  • Create pathways to employment in green industries

  • Support social inclusion and economic participation for young migrants

The discussions have been energizing, with partners sharing expertise on how best to engage and upskill participants while addressing local sustainability challenges.

Why This Matters

With growing global emphasis on sustainability, the circular economy presents significant opportunities for job creation and innovation. However, many young people—especially those from migrant backgrounds—face barriers to accessing these opportunities. CirculYOUNG bridges this gap by offering:

  • Practical, skills-based learning

  • Mentorship from industry experts

  • Networking opportunities with green businesses

  • Support in developing entrepreneurial ventures
